Output d3059ade6ab7302730e881f66024def5d3bf9a34807e0885e84338f54c882aa3:0

value
2940881
script pubkey
OP_0 OP_PUSHBYTES_20 4ab5514a5db0600009c6fcb33f8f736134da488f
address
bc1qf264zjjakpsqqzwxljenlrmnvy6d5jy0z2fjm7
transaction
d3059ade6ab7302730e881f66024def5d3bf9a34807e0885e84338f54c882aa3
spent
true